Intro was a bit too long, could do with being at least halved if you're not introducing the main elements until ~56s. Track is also feeling very quiet, the kick in particular has a lot of thud and not much else, so maybe consider layering it up or else bringing it up in the mix.
The neuro growls are a nice touch, and I liked how the pads built ~2m54s, gave some nice atmospherics before the break. Percussion switch up after the drop for the final third was good for keeping things interesting, but overall the tune felt slightly too long given it's relatively slow pacing.
